active carbon air filter for air purifier, Odor & VOC Filter
If you’ve been shopping filters lately, you’ve probably noticed a quiet shift: people aren’t just chasing HEPA anymore—they’re pairing it with Active Carbon Air Filter For Air Purifier solutions to tackle odors and VOCs. I’ve been inside a few factories this year, and the buzz is unmistakable—carbon mass, iodine values, and pressure drop are the new hot specs.
Urban air has a cocktail of toluene, formaldehyde, and the catch‑all TVOCs. ISO 16890 changed how we talk about particle efficiency, but homes, hotels, and labs also demand gas-phase cleanup. To be honest, that’s where robust carbon loads shine. Meanwhile, buyers want traceable sourcing, recyclable frames, and cartridges that last 6–12 months depending on VOC load. Smart purifiers? Yes, but many customers say a good carbon bed still beats “AI mode” when a new sofa is off-gassing.

| Nominal size | 24” class (customizable) |
| Carbon type / load | Coconut-shell; ≈ 800–1200 g per unit |
| Iodine number | 900–1100 mg/g (typical) |
| CTC activity | 60–75% (batch dependent) |
| Initial pressure drop | ≈ 70–110 Pa @ 1.0 m/s |
| Formaldehyde removal | 40–70% single pass (lab), depends on load |
| Frame / flange | Galvanized steel flange; neoprene gasket |
Use a Active Carbon Air Filter For Air Purifier after a HEPA or fine prefilter to extend life. Great for new renovations, pet homes, salons, or any space with paint, adhesives, or lingering odors.

Hotel chain (renovation phase): carbon flange filters cut paint/adhesive odors within hours; guest complaints dropped by ≈60% week one. Electronics line: mixed-solvent VOCs decreased 35–50% at operator stations—operators noticed less “sweet” smell, which tracks with toluene reduction.
Don’t just chase the cheapest carbon. Check carbon mass, iodine value, and how the filter seals in your purifier. And yes, replace on odor breakthrough—not just calendar dates. It seems obvious, but many skip that and blame the purifier.
